Temperature selection The temperature control knob is the rotating knob located at the center of the control with tapered red and blue bands surrounding most of the knob. The wide red part of the band (full right) is the heat or warmer area. The wide blue area (full left) is the cooling or cool temperature area. Any position selected between full right and full left will give a temperature between the two extreme temperatures. H Fan speed adjustment The H (left) knob on the control is the fan control knob which controls the volume of air flow. Rotate the H knob to the right to increase fan speed and increase the amount of air entering the vehicle. Four fan speed positions are available and are indicated by dots beside the H control knob. The largest dot is high speed position. Airflow selections Q (Panel) Use Q to bring outside air through the instrument panel registers. You can heat the air in this position by rotating the temperature knob into the red area. The air CANNOT be cooled below the outside temperature regardless of the temperature knob setting. Select A/C or MAX A/C to get cool air through the instrument panel registers. A/C Select A/C to get refrigerated outside air through the instrument panel registers. The A/C position is used for cooling except when it is extremely hot or fast cooling of the vehicle is needed. Then, select MAX A/C for fast cooling and return to A/C when you are comfortable. 66
